Pipe Leak Detection in Denver, CO
Pipe leak detection services help homeowners identify hidden leaks within plumbing systems, often before visible water damage or high utility bills occur. This service involves specialized methods to locate leaks in underground pipes, behind walls, or beneath flooring, covering residential projects such as detecting leaks in kitchen or bathroom plumbing, main water lines, or irrigation systems. Property owners typically want to understand whether a suspected leak is due to a broken or cracked pipe, and they seek accurate pinpointing of the leak’s location to minimize unnecessary repairs and disruptions.
Before requesting pipe leak detection, property owners should consider factors like recent changes in water bills, unexplained damp spots, or the presence of mold or mildew. Clear communication about the location of suspected leaks and any visible signs of water issues can help ensure an effective inspection. Understanding the scope of the plumbing system and any prior repairs or renovations can also assist in planning for accurate detection and efficient resolution.

Pipe Leak Detection Questions
How do pipe leak detection services work? They use specialized tools to locate leaks without extensive excavation, helping identify the exact leak location efficiently.
What signs indicate a possible pipe leak? Common signs include unexplained water bills, damp spots, mold growth, or a drop in water pressure.
Are pipe leak detection methods safe for my property? Yes, these methods are non-invasive and designed to minimize disruption to your property while accurately locating leaks.
What types of projects typically require pipe leak detection? Leak detection is often needed for residential plumbing, commercial buildings, or when signs of water damage appear unexpectedly.
